Itohan

Edo (Bini) name from Nigeria meaning 'my gratitude' or 'I am thankful,' expressing parental gratitude to God.

Name story

Itohan is an Edo or Bini name from Nigeria meaning my gratitude or I am thankful, expressing parental gratitude to God. That makes it a name rooted in thanksgiving rather than abstraction, and names of this kind often carry a strong emotional and devotional charge.

The meaning is direct, personal, and full of relational warmth. Itohan feels grounded, generous, and deeply meaningful. The sound is smooth and distinctive, with enough structure to feel formal but enough softness to feel approachable.

Because the meaning is tied to gratitude, the name can seem especially intimate, almost like a statement of family history in a single word. In modern use, Itohan carries both cultural specificity and universal emotional clarity, which is a powerful combination.
